Instructions for use
Charging the battery
1. Connect the micro USB end of the charging cable to the Micro USB charging port (3)
and the standard USB end to a PC USB port or USB mains charger
2. The LED indicator (7) will be red whilst charging and will turn o after around 2 hours.
The battery is now fully charged
Note: The rst charge may take up to 3 hours to complete.
Battery information
• Your device is powered by a rechargeable battery. Unplug the charger from the electrical
plug and the device when not in use
• If left unused, a fully charged battery will lose its charge over time. We recommend a full
charge twice a month to ensure battery integrity
• Please do not leave the device in hot or cold places, such as in a closed car in summer
or winter conditions as it will reduce the capacity and lifetime of the battery
• Do not dispose of batteries in a re as they may explode. Batteries may also explode
if damaged

Pairing a wireless device
1. Press and hold the MFB (1) to turn headphones on. The LED indicator (7) will ash quickly
blue when headphones are on
2. Turn your iOS, Android, or Windows device’s Bluetooth ON and search for new devices
(check your device’s manual if you’re unsure how to do this)
3. Select ‘METRO’ from the list of found devices
4. If asked for a passcode, enter ‘0000’ or ‘1234’ and the headphones will then be connected
to your device
5. After pairing successfully, the LED indicator (7) will ash blue occasionally; you can then
answer the phone or listen to your music
6. The next time the headphones are switched on, they will automatically search for and
attempt to connect to the last paired device

Re-pairing or pairing new devices
1. Make sure the wireless connectivity is turned o on any previously paired devices
2. Follow the ‘Pairing a wireless device’ instructions from step 1
Call-handling
Answer a call Press the MFB (1) to answer. During the call you can increase
the volume by using the Volume+ (5) and Volume– (2) buttons
on the headset
End call During a call, press the MFB (1) to end call
Playing music
Play/Pause Press (don’t hold) the MFB (1) to switch between play and
pause status
Adjusting the volume Hold the Volume+ (5) and Volume– (2) buttons to control the
volume. The volume can also be adjusted on your device
Music selection Press (don’t hold) the Previous track (2) or Next track (5)
buttons to switch songs

6 7
Wired use
1. Ensure that the headphones are switched o during wired use
2. Connect the 3.5 mm cable into the 3.5 mm aux-in (4)
3. Connect the other end of the 3.5 mm cable into your device
Note: Inserting 3.5 mm cable disables wireless functions.
Care for your Metro
Please DON’T:
• Get the Metro wet
• Drop the Metro as this will invalidate your warranty
• Open up the Metro. There are no user serviceable parts inside
• Expose the Metro to extreme temperatures or rapid changes of hot to cold or vice versa
Please DO:
• Clean the Metro with a soft dry cloth and no detergents
Specications
Works with Bluetooth V2.1
Wireless connectivity distance up to 10 m
Frequency response 20 Hz – 20 kHz
Talk time up to 8 hours
Play time up to 8 hours
Charge time up to 2 hours
Standby time up to 150 hours
Battery type LiPo 250 mAh, rechargeable

Troubleshooting
• If you cannot connect the headphones to your device, please try the following:
– Ensure that the headphones are charged, switched on, paired with and connected to
your device
– Check the headphones are within 10 metres (30 feet) of your device and that there are
no obstructions (such as walls or other electronic devices) between the headphones and
the device
– Only one device may be paired to these headphones at a time, so please ensure there are
no conicting wireless devices trying to connect to the headphones
• If the headphones will not switch o, they can be reset back to normal by putting them
on charge
• If you receive an intermittent signal, please ensure the headphones are fully charged before
continuing use
• If you do not use the headphones for longer than 3 minutes whilst not connected to a device,
they will automatically power o to conserve power
